红枣收获机液压转向系统的设计与研究
Design and Research of the Hydraulic Steering System for Jujube Harvester
摘要
Abstract
Based on the cropping pattern for dwarfing close planting jujube , developed self-propelled harvester for dwarf close planting jujube .By analyzing the jujube harvester machine performance and job requirements , design the hydraulic steering system and the main hydraulic components are selection .AMESim simulation software built a model of the hy-draulic system and set the parameters of the main components of the system .Simulation results show that the steering drive cylinders to meet the requirements of the actual working conditions of the action , verify the correctness of the model.Provide a theoretical basis for jujube harvester hydraulic steering system development and improvement .关键词
